Daniil Medvedev admitted that he may have to sneakily find a pirate stream to watch the quarter-final between the two Americans.

The 2021 US Open winner bizarrely revealed that he cannot get the tournament in his hotel room TV and may have to resort to finding dodgy streams on his computer.

He told reporters: "I guess in a lot of hotels they have Spectrum, so I cannot watch it on TV anymore.

"But, I don't know if it's legal or illegal, I have to find a way because I cannot watch it on TV.

"I will probably go on a pirate website... I have no other choice!

"At the same time sometimes I want to watch some series, so I'll put it on my phone.

"I watched the [Novak] Djokovic vs [Laslo] Djere and saw it was 2-0 and had to go to sleep. So I will probably watch it if it doesn't go too late."

The all-American showdown between Tiafoe and Shelton will be played on Arthur Ashe Stadium in the night session on Tuesday.

It means there is going to be a guaranteed American in the semi-finals, with a third, Taylor Fritz, facing Novak Djokovic.

Medvedev is through to the final eight himself and takes on Russian compatriot Andrey Rublev for a place in the last four.
